The Itinerary: From Powder Gate to Prague Castle
Let’s walk through the main stops and what you can expect at each:
The Powder Gate and Municipal House
Your tour kicks off near the Powder Gate, an iconic medieval entrance to the city. From here, you’ll head towards the Municipal House, which is a stunning example of Art Nouveau architecture. The tour includes a photo stop here, giving you a chance to snap pictures of this beautiful building.
The State Opera and National Museum
Next, you’ll pass by the State Opera, a grand building where Prague’s cultural life comes alive. The National Museum, towering over Wenceslas Square, offers impressive views from the outside and is a key landmark for understanding Prague’s history.
Charles’s Square and the Dancing House
The charming Charles’s Square is less crowded than the Old Town and features beautiful architectural details. The modern Dancing House—sometimes called “Fred and Ginger”—will catch your eye with its curvy, contemporary design, contrasting sharply with Prague’s historic buildings.
The National Theatre and Kranner’s Fountain
The National Theatre, a symbol of Czech cultural resilience, offers a stunning backdrop for photos. Nearby, Kranner’s Fountain adds a touch of classical elegance to the scenery.
Charles Bridge and Loreta Church
No visit to Prague is complete without seeing Charles Bridge. You’ll cruise close to this iconic bridge, enjoying fantastic views and photo opportunities framed by the vintage VW. The Loreta Church, with its baroque architecture, adds a spiritual and artistic element to the route.
Prague Castle & Surroundings
The tour culminates with a stop at Prague Castle, one of the most famous landmarks. The view here is breathtaking, and you’ll have the chance to capture your VW with the castle as a dramatic backdrop. The guide will point out the best spots for photos and share insights about the castle’s significance.
